Lot Title: 1882 Shield nickel MS-62 CAC, and an 1890 Liberty nickel PR-65, both NGC
Lot Number: 985
Description: Andy Shelton Collection. Collector appeal: "steadfast". The 1882 nickel looks slightly undergraded at first glance, since the obverse shows choice luster and a lack of contact, but the reverse does seem slightly abraded upon further examination. Minimal contrast accompanies the proof 1890 nickel, although a fragile layer of opal-grey patina tends to downplay vibrancy, but it is a sharply struck and nicely preserved specimen. Two coin lot.
